你不知道的美国:切开贝果也要纳税?美国居民谈身边的“奇葩”税种

【你不知道的美国:切开贝果也要纳税?美国居民谈身边的“奇葩”税种】本杰明·富兰克林曾说:“世界上只有两件事是不可避免的,税收和死亡。”在被称作“万税之国”的美国,更是如此。在号称“贝果之都”的美国纽约,很多初来这里的游客都要尝尝当地的贝果。但鲜有人知的是,在纽约,贝果一旦被店家切开,即被视作加工食品,需要消费者额外缴纳约百分之八的“切片贝果”税。 事实上,美国很多州都有自己的“奇葩”税种,如科罗拉多州的“餐巾纸税”、阿肯色州的“文身税”、伊利诺伊州的“糖果税”等。本期视频,CGTN纽约拍客到访了当地的贝果店,询问消费者和店主关于“切片贝果税”的看法,并请他们列举身边的“奇葩”税种。企业家布兰登·托马森(Brandon Thomasson)表示,这些税种更像是法律制定者一拍脑袋想出来的,荒谬且疯狂,“因为每个州都会制定各自的税法,所以才会有这些荒谬的差异存在。” Benjamin Franklin once said, "In this world, nothing is certain, except death and taxes." This holds particularly true in the United States, often dubbed the "land of taxes." In New York City, hailed as the "Bagel Capital" of the U.S., many first-time visitors want a taste of this local delicacy. Yet few realize that in New York, once a bagel is "altered" by store staff – such as being sliced, toasted or served with toppings – it is classified as a prepared food and subjected to a sales tax of around eight percent.Indeed, many U.S. states have their own tax laws, resulting in peculiar classifications, such as Colorado's "napkin tax," Arkansas' "tattoo tax" and Illinois' "candy tax." CGTN's New York stringer Edgar Costa visited a local bagel shop and quizzed both consumers and shopkeepers about the "sliced bagel tax" and other such levies. Entrepreneur Brandon Thomasson attributes these taxes to lawmakers' whimsical decisions, "Because each state is responsible for its own tax laws, all these weird (things) just disconnect, and discrepancies exist."
